A fall danger evaluation checks to see exactly how most likely it is that you will fall. It is primarily provided for older adults. The evaluation typically consists of: This consists of a collection of inquiries concerning your total wellness and if you've had previous drops or troubles with balance, standing, and/or strolling. These devices check your strength, equilibrium, and stride (the means you stroll).STEADI includes screening, assessing, and treatment. Interventions are suggestions that may minimize your danger of dropping. A lot of drops occur as an outcome of several adding factors; consequently, managing the risk of dropping starts with determining the variables that add to drop danger - Dementia Fall Risk. Several of the most appropriate danger factors include: Background of prior fallsChronic clinical conditionsAcute illnessImpaired stride and equilibrium, lower extremity weaknessCognitive impairmentChanges in visionCertain risky medicines and polypharmacyEnvironmental variables can also boost the risk for drops, consisting of: Insufficient lightingUneven or harmed flooringWet or slippery floorsMissing or damaged hand rails and order barsDamaged or poorly equipped equipment, such as beds, mobility devices, or walkersImproper use assistive devicesInadequate supervision of individuals residing in the NF, consisting of those who exhibit hostile behaviorsA effective fall risk management program needs an extensive clinical assessment, with input from all members of the interdisciplinary team

The care strategy must likewise include interventions that are system-based, such as those that promote a risk-free environment (appropriate lights, hand rails, grab bars, etc). The effectiveness of the interventions need to be examined occasionally, and the treatment strategy changed as essential to mirror modifications in the loss threat analysis. Carrying out a fall danger administration system utilizing evidence-based best method can minimize the prevalence of falls in the NF, while limiting the potential for fall-related injuries.

The AGS/BGS guideline recommends screening all grownups aged 65 years and older for autumn threat every year. This screening includes asking clients whether they have dropped 2 or more times in the previous year or looked for medical focus for an autumn, or, if they have actually not fallen, whether click now they feel unstable when strolling.
People who have actually dropped as soon as without injury ought to over here have their equilibrium and gait evaluated; those with stride or equilibrium abnormalities should obtain additional evaluation. A history of 1 fall without injury and without stride or equilibrium issues does not require more assessment past ongoing annual loss risk testing. Dementia Fall Risk. An autumn threat assessment is needed as part of the Welcome to Medicare assessment

Recording a drops background is one of the quality indicators for fall prevention and administration. An important component of threat assessment is a medicine review. Several classes of medicines boost loss danger his explanation (Table 2). copyright drugs in certain are independent forecasters of drops. These medicines often tend to be sedating, modify the sensorium, and harm equilibrium and stride.
Postural hypotension can often be relieved by reducing the dose of blood pressurelowering medications and/or quiting medications that have orthostatic hypotension as an adverse effects. Use above-the-knee assistance hose pipe and copulating the head of the bed boosted might additionally decrease postural reductions in blood stress.
